Bulls Earn First Win Over Zips

The University at Buffalo volleyball team put forth a strong effort for four games to earn a 3-1 victory over the visiting Akron Zips Saturday night in Alumni Arena, 28-30, 30-10, 30-27, 30-23. The win was Buffalo's second in its last three matches and its first ever over Akron in 18 meetings. The Bulls played just seven players in the match, with five reaching double digits in kills, five reaching double digits in digs and four collecting double-doubles. The highlights of the match were a 12-0 Buffalo run to start game two and 6-0 UB runs to end both game two and game four. Junior Jenna Mapé (Calgary, Alberta/Father Lacombe) led all players with 19 kills while also adding 18 digs, and junior Brandie Clark (Medicine Hat, Alberta/Medicine Hat) finished with 14 kills, a career-high 20 digs and four blocks. Senior Katie Weekley (Dayton, OH/Chaminade-Julienne) contributed 13 kills and five blocks, and junior Lauren Burd (York, PA/Central York) added 11 kills and a match-high six blocks. Junior Nikki Morzenti (Safety Harbor, FL/Clearwater) (11 kills, 23 digs) and senior Amy Brown (Pittsburgh, PA/Mt. Lebanon) (54 assists, 10 digs) also recorded double-doubles, while sophomore libero Lizaiha Garcia (Dayton, OH/Beavercreek) tied Morzenti for the team lead with 23 digs. The Zips hit just .094 in the match compared to Buffalo's .187 hitting percentage, and the Bulls had 12 team blocks compared to Akron's nine.

Bulls Drop Heartbreaker to Toledo, 3-2

Prior to Saturday's win over Akron, the Bulls dropped a heart-breaking 3-2 decision to Toledo Thursday night in Alumni Arena, 29-31, 24-30, 30-28, 33-31, 15-8. Six players reached double digits in kills in the match, three from each team, and the teams combined for a total of 32 blocks, 20 by Buffalo and 12 by Toledo. Mapé finished with a career-high 22 kills in the match to lead all hitters. Morzenti added 19 kills and 16 digs, and Weekley finished with 10 kills and a match-high 10 blocks, including seven solos. Burd added six kills and nine blocks, and Clark finished with eight kills, 15 digs and five blocks. Brown had 49 assists, four kills, 13 digs and two blocks, and Garcia had a match-high 29 digs.

Nearing the 1,000 Mark

A few Bulls are nearing the 1,000 mark in key statistical categories as the 2005 season winds down. Brown currently has 975 career digs, while Weekley (969) and Morzenti (957) are both closing in on the 1,000 mark for career kills.

Back on Track

Mapé seems to have fully recovered from an injury that kept her out of five matches in the beginning of October. The junior has been back in the lineup for the last six matches. She averaged just 2.00 kills and 2.56 digs per game in her first three matches back but has averaged 4.23 kills and 3.69 digs per game in the last three. She is currently second on the team in kills per game (3.08) and fifth on the team in digs per game (2.37).

Up Next

The Bulls close out the regular season this week with home matches against Northern Illinois at 6 pm on Friday, November 11 and against Western Michigan at 7 pm on Saturday, November 12. Friday's match against NIU is a doubleheader with the UB men's basketball team taking on Gannon in an exhibition game following the volleyball match. The 2005 Mid-American Conference Tournament begins on Tuesday, November 15 with first-round matches at campus sites.
